This is a real spicy vinaigrette. Use it sparingly, because it's quite hot. It would actually work just as well as a sauce for grilled beef or pork.
By it to equal portions of sour cream and mayonnaise, the smokey flavor of the blacken will really shine, and you'll lose the heat. And you will have made Smokey, Honey / Mustard, Salad Dressing.
1. Place all of the ingredients, but the oil in a bowl, and whisk until blended. Measuring the mustard first, gives a slippery surface for the honey to come out of the measuring spoon easily.
2. Slowly drizzle the oil into the bowl while whisking vigorously.
